Cannabis in Minnesota

Recreational
Adult-use legal since 2023.

Adult-use legalized by legislature.

Adult-use age: 21+Medical age: 18+

What makes Minnesota different

Minnesota's distinctive cannabis story

  • Legalized adult-use through the legislature in 2023 with automatic expungement of prior cannabis convictions built into the bill.
